# 如何在MySQL中查询每个工种每个部门的最低工资降序
在这篇文章中,我将带领你一起完成在MySQL中查询每个工种和每个部门的最低工资,并按照降序排列的任务。作为一名刚入行的小白,理解这个过程是非常重要的。我们将通过一系列步骤逐步引导你完成,并提供代码示例和详细的注释。
## 任务流程
首先,我们来看看完成这项任务的整体流程。以下是一个简要的步骤表:
| 步骤 | 描述
1. 分组查询# 语法
select ...
from ...
[where ...]
[group by ...]
[order by ...](0) 注意事项where用于分组前筛选,对象是原始数据表group用于分组后筛选,对象是分组后的结果集分组函数做条件放到having字句中优先采用分组前筛选添加排序放到最后(1) 简单分组样例1查询每个工种的最高工资select max(salary)
转载
2023-11-03 14:07:03
183阅读
查询各个部门里面最低工资人员的id号 http://w.xue163.com/html/20091127/1821334.html 此问题已经解决!
转载
2023-07-10 11:46:08
48阅读
语法:select 查询列表 ⑦
from 表1 别名 ①
连接类型 join 表2 ②
on 连接条件 ③
where 筛选 ④
group by 分组列表 ⑤
having 筛选 ⑥
order by排序列表 ⑧
limit 起始条目索引,条目数;
转载
2023-08-09 10:00:46
1133阅读
1. 一个案例引发的多表连接1.1 案例说明案例:查询员工的姓名及其部门名称。# 错误写法:产生了笛卡尔积的错误
SELECT last_name, department_name FROM employees, departments; # 2889 rows 107 * 27SELECT last_name FROM employees; # 107 rows
SELECT departme
文章目录1. 查询工资最低的员工信息: last_name, salary2. 查询平均工资最低的部门信息3. 查询平均工资最低的部门信息和该部门的平均工资4. 查询平均工资最高的 job 信息5. 查询平均工资高于公司平均工资的部门有哪些?6. 查询出公司中所有 manager 的详细信息.7. 各个部门中 最高工资中最低的那个部门的 最低工资是多少8. 查询平均工资最高的部门的 manage
转载
2023-10-23 23:15:26
243阅读
# 如何在 MySQL 中显示各种职位的最低工资
在现代的企业环境中,对于职位的薪资结构进行分析是非常重要的。这不仅能帮助招聘团队为新职位定价,还能为人力资源管理者提供关于员工满意度和市场竞争力的洞察。使用 MySQL 数据库,您可以轻松地查询各种职位的最低工资。本文将探讨如何操作,提供必要的代码示例,同时解释其工作原理。
## 数据准备
假设我们有一个简单的表格,名为 `employees
# 显示各种职位的最低工资:MySQL 查询解析
在现代信息技术中,数据库管理系统(DBMS)在数据存储、检索及管理中起着关键性作用。其中,MySQL 是用户广泛使用的一种开源关系型数据库管理系统。本文将探讨如何在 MySQL 中显示各种职位的最低工资,并提供相关代码示例以及可视化支持的状态图和流程图。
## 查询职位的最低工资
要获取不同职位的最低工资,首先我们需要有一个包含职位及其工资数
## 教你如何实现 MySQL 查询员工平均工资、最高工资和最低工资
在工作中,管理和分析数据是非常重要的,尤其是在人员管理和财务方面。使用 MySQL 数据库,我们可以轻松地查询员工的工资数据。在这篇文章中,我将教你如何实现 MySQL 查询员工的平均工资、最高工资和最低工资的操作。
### 整体流程
下面是实现这个需求的整体流程,我们将对每个步骤进行详细解释。
| 步骤 | 描述
部门工资最高的员工 Employee 表包含所有员工信息,每个员工有其对应的 Id, salary 和 department Id。 Department 表包含公司所有部门的信息。 编写一个 SQL 查询,找出每个部门工资最高的员工。例如,根据上述给定的表格,Max 在 IT 部门有最高工资,Henry 在 Sales 部门有最高工资。基本思路:1)首先在employee表中查询出各部门的最高工
转载
2023-12-01 12:10:16
470阅读
子查询 (sub query)求最高工资的员工信息 select max(sal),e.* from emp e; – 会报错select max(sal) from emp e; – 最大值 一行记录 , 但名字有两个情况1:把子查询当做一个值分解问题:select max(sal) from emp; --> 第一步:5000 把它看做一个值
select * from emp wher
精选常考面试题,将其汇总成专栏,利用零碎时间为职业保驾护航,建议大家独立思考答题。题目有一张部门表为emp,其中:员工 id ,deptno 部门编号,salary 工资,如何计算除去最高、最低工资的部门平均工资?参考答案select a.deptno,avg(a.salary)from ( select *
原创
2022-01-09 10:12:55
508阅读
含义:又称为多表查询,当查询的字段来自多个表时,就会用到连接查询笛卡尔乘积现象表1 有m行,表2有n行,结果为m*n行发生原因:没有有效的连接条件。如何避免:添加有效的连接条件。案例:在boys表中匹配beauty表中女生的男朋友以下的方法错误,会出现笛卡尔乘积现象。 正确解法: SELECT
NAME,
boyName
FROM
boys,
beauty
WH
# 用 MySQL 查询男女员工的最高工资和最低工资
在当今数据驱动的世界里,数据库管理和数据分析是每个开发者必备的技能。今天,我们将一起探讨如何使用 MySQL 查询员工表中男员工和女员工的最高工资和最低工资。接下来,我们将分步骤来分析整个流程,并一起编写相应的 SQL 代码。
## 流程概述
我们将通过以下几个步骤来完成这一任务:
| 步骤 | 描述
语法:SELECT 分组函数,列(要求出现在GROUP BY的后面) FROM 表名 【WHERE 筛选条件】 GROUP BY 分组列表 【ORDER BY 子句】注意:查询列表必须特殊,要求是分组函数和GROUP BY后出现的字段特点:1.分组查询中的筛选条件分为两类分组前筛选(WHERE):数据源为原始表 分组后筛选(HAVING):数据源为筛选分组后的临时数据源 ①分组函数做条件肯定是放在
子查询 在一条SQL语句中嵌套了SELECT查询语句 //查询最高薪水是谁? 分步查询: //查询最高薪水值 select max(salary) from emp_xu;//99999.99 //根据最高薪水值找到对应的员工 select ename,salary from emp_xu where
转载
2023-11-20 10:16:47
799阅读
MySQL基础篇之分组查询简单分组函数的使用:#简单分组函数的使用
select max(salary) from employees;
select min(salary) from employees;
select avg(salary) from employees;
select count(salary) from employees;
select sum(sal
转载
2023-11-23 11:39:01
176阅读
# Python 中如何计算平均工资
在工作中,工资的差异常常成为讨论的热点。我们通常想知道员工收入的平均水平,而在一些情况下,计算工资的最小值与最大值可以帮助我们更好地理解工资的分布情况。本文将通过 Python 代码示例,演示如何用最高工资与最低工资来计算平均工资。
## 计算平均工资的基本思路
计算平均工资通常遵循以下步骤:
1. 输入最大工资和最小工资。
2. 使用公式计算平均工资
DQL练习 1. 判断输出结果是否相同#不同
SELECT * FROM employees;#输出全部员工信息
SELECT
*
FROM
employees
WHERE `commission_pct` LIKE '%%'
AND last_name LIKE '%%' ;
#通配符不能代表null,因此commission_pct为null的员工信息不会被筛选出来2
聚合函数max():求最大值 例:求最高工资 select max(sal) from emp;
min():求最小值 例:求最小工资 select min(sal) from emp;
avg():求平均值 例:求平均工资 select avg(sal) from emp;
count():求个数 例:求员工个数 select count(empno) from emp;
sum():求和 例:
转载
2023-10-19 11:21:05
411阅读